Sydney FC wins inaugural youth league title

Sydney FC have won the first National Youth League title. The Sky Blues dominated the competition all season and were the better team on Grand Final day, accounting for Adelaide United 2-0.

Ibrahim Haydar opened the scoring for the Sky Blues with his first goal of the campaign in the 21st minuteand despite Adelaide applying plenty of pressure, Robbie Milevski doubled the advantage 13 minutes from time.

It was an apt finish for Sydney who won 13 from 18 in the regular season and ended up grabbing the first ever National Youth League title.

Goal scorer Haydar was delighted after the game.

"It was a great win. The boys had talked about it before, we couldn't lose our focus," said Haydar.

"We had led throughout the season and we knew that it would all mean nothing, we had to win."

Milevski was also on hand to share his views of the season.

"We were very confident. The boys have worked hard all year and it finally paid off for us," he said.
